Understanding Premium Energy-Saving M3jp Flameproof Motors

Selecting the right M3jp flameproof motor is crucial for efficiency and safety, especially in hazardous environments. Below, we’ll cover step-by-step guidelines to help you make an informed decision.

Step 1: Identify Application Requirements

Start by determining the specific application where the motor will be used. Consider factors such as:

  • Type of fluid or material being processed
  • Ambient temperature conditions
  • Presence of potentially explosive atmospheres

This information is critical for selecting a motor that meets both operational and safety standards.

Step 2: Understand Energy Efficiency Ratings

Next, look into the energy efficiency ratings of various motors. Premium energy-saving motors typically have higher efficiency levels than standard motors, which can significantly reduce operational costs. Key points to consider include:

  • ISO energy efficiency classification
  • Efficiency curves across different loads

Choose a motor that maintains high efficiency across the entire load range.

Step 3: Review Flameproof Standards

Safety is paramount in hazardous environments. Ensure that the motor complies with relevant flameproof standards such as:

  • ATEX (for Europe)
  • IECEx (for international standards)

Confirm that the motor is certified for the specific zone classification of your application, ensuring maximum safety.

Step 4: Evaluate Motor Design and Features

The design of the motor can impact maintenance, longevity, and overall performance. Look for motors with features such as:

  • Robust housing materials to withstand harsh conditions
  • Sealed designs to prevent dust and moisture ingress
  • Vibration-resistant components

These features contribute to the durability and reliability of the motor.

Step 5: Consider Integration and Compatibility

Ensure that the selected motor will easily integrate with existing systems. Factors to consider include:

  • Physical dimensions and mounting options
  • Electrical compatibility with power sources
  • Control systems and monitoring tools

A motor that easily fits within your operational setup can save you time and cost in implementation.

Step 6: Assess Supplier Reputation and Support

Finally, choose a reputable supplier known for both quality products and customer support. Research their:

  • Warranty and after-sales service
  • Technical support for installation and troubleshooting
  • Customer reviews and feedback

A reliable supplier can make a significant difference in your overall experience and satisfaction with the motor.

Conclusion

By following these steps to select a premium energy-saving M3jp flameproof motor, you can ensure a safe, efficient, and durable solution for your application. Prioritize safety, efficiency, and compatibility to achieve the best outcome.
